小程序开发是近年来非常受欢迎的一项技术,它帮助开发者快速构建可以在微信、支付宝等平台上运行的小型应用程序。作为初学者,很多人可能对如何入门开发感到迷茫,不知道从何开始。本篇文章将详细介绍如何快速入门小程序开发,带你从零基础逐步了解并掌握开发技巧,帮助你顺利开启小程序开发之旅。
1.了解小程序的基础概念
在正式开始开发之前,了解小程序的基础概念是非常重要的。小程序是运行在微信、支付宝等平台上的应用程序,它不需要下载安装,用户只需要扫描二维码或者通过搜索即可访问。小程序的最大优势就是轻量、快捷、易用,适用于各种场景,包括社交、购物、支付等。
与传统的App开发不同,小程序开发更多的是前端技术,主要使用的编程语言是JavaScript,结合WXML(微信标记语言)和WXSS(微信样式表)。WXML和WXSS分别用于构建页面的结构和样式,和HTML、CSS有很多相似之处。掌握这些基础语言是开发小程序的第一步。
2.搭建开发环境
在进行小程序开发前,需要先搭建一个适合的开发环境。首先,你需要在微信公众平台注册一个小程序账号,并获得AppID。注册完成后,下载并安装微信开发者工具,这是官方提供的开发环境,支持小程序的代码编辑、调试、预览等功能。
安装完开发者工具后,你可以通过创建新项目的方式,将自己的AppID与开发工具连接。开发工具提供了模拟器,可以让你实时预览自己的小程序效果,也可以在不同设备上进行调试,非常方便。
3.学习小程序的框架和结构
小程序的开发结构和传统的前端开发有很多相似之处。小程序的核心由以下几个部分组成:页面、组件、API。
页面是用户在小程序中直接看到的内容,每个页面都有一个独立的WXML和WXSS文件,分别用来描述页面的结构和样式。你可以通过这些文件来构建小程序的界面,布局和设计效果。
组件是小程序提供的预定义模块,可以帮助你快速实现各种功能,比如按钮、图片、列表等。掌握组件的使用能够显著提升开发效率,让你的代码更加简洁。
小程序的API是用于实现与微信等平台交互的功能。例如,你可以使用API来实现获取用户位置、支付功能、分享功能等。小程序的API非常丰富,学习如何调用它们是开发中必不可少的一部分。
4.编写代码与调试
当你掌握了小程序的基本框架后,就可以开始编写代码了。在编辑器中,你需要用WXML来构建页面的结构,使用WXSS来定义页面的样式,而JavaScript则用于实现页面的交互逻辑。
在写代码的过程中,调试是非常重要的一环。微信开发者工具提供了强大的调试功能,包括代码检查、实时预览和调试控制台。通过这些功能,你可以快速找到并修复代码中的问题,确保小程序的顺利运行。
此外,微信开发者工具还支持模拟器,可以模拟不同的设备环境,帮助你确保小程序在各种设备上都能正常显示。
5.发布与维护
当小程序开发完成并经过充分测试后,就可以发布到微信平台了。在发布之前,需要提交审核,微信团队会对小程序进行审核,确保符合平台的规范。审核通过后,小程序就可以正式上线,用户可以通过扫描二维码或者搜索使用。
发布后,小程序的维护同样很重要。随着用户的增加,可能会遇到一些问题,需要及时修复。开发者还可以根据用户反馈进行功能更新和优化,提升小程序的用户体验。
掌握了这些基本流程后,你就能够顺利开发并上线自己的小程序了。
还没有评论,来说两句吧...